It's almost as if Trump's doing his best to get the USA in a position so that China can fuck America. The Chinese trade surplus with the USA is only 1.5% of its GDP. Admittedly it would be somewhat higher if you counted Chinese materials and products shipped to places like Vietnam that are incorporated into goods exported to America. But the tariffs on China will be no sweat off of Xi's back.

On the other hand the USA is going to start paying more for steel, aluminum, pharmaceuticals, certain electronic components and machinery, batteries, you name it. We won't be able to keep up in an arms race with China, because they'll be able to build up their military so much more cheaply. Hell, if China continues to suspend exports of rare earth elements and magnets, we may not be able to manufacture modern missiles, planes, satellites, drones, vehicles, medical devices, and motors period.

If Donald, the very stable genius, had thought this through, he would have implemented measures to build up our infrastructure and supply chains and manufacturing capability so we'd have ready access to products important to our security without access to Chinese products. But he didn't. Or perhaps as reported by the WSJ he's trying to get that going now. Well, if that's the case, the cat's out of the bag. China's not going to look up someday and suddenly realize the USA has other sources for rare earth products and the like.
